Conterno Fantino

Conterno Fantino is a partnership between the Conterno and Fantino families in Monforte d'Alba, established in 1982 when Claudio Conterno and Guido Fantino began collaborating on wines that blended modern Barolo winemaking techniques with respect for the Langhe's traditional crus. The estate farms important holdings in Monforte's Mosconi and Ginestra crus, alongside Castiglione Falletto's Vigna del Gris. At auction, 138 lots have traded at an average of $98, ranging from $48 to $1,195. Mosconi leads at 57 lots averaging $84; Sori (Ginestra) averages $134 across 50 lots; Vigna del Gris averages $67 across 31 lots. The $1,195 ceiling likely reflects a large-format bottle of Sori Ginestra from a benchmark year — 2010 and 2016 are the most sought Conterno Fantino vintages. Parker awarded the Sori Ginestra scores of 93-98 across multiple vintages in the 1990s and 2000s.

The estate farms Mosconi and Ginestra crus in Monforte d'Alba, two of Barolo's most recognized MGA vineyards, alongside Vigna del Gris in Castiglione Falletto.
Medium-sized botti (30-60 hectoliters) distinguish Conterno Fantino from both new-wave barriques and fully traditional large-cask aging, placing the estate in the modern-traditional mainstream.

In the Glass

Monforte d'Alba and Castiglione Falletto Barolo: dried cherry, tar, roses, tobacco, and iron mineral from Nebbiolo on Tortonian-era Helvetian soils. Mosconi shows rich, generous dark fruit; Sori Ginestra delivers more aromatic complexity and tannic refinement; Vigna del Gris is more approachable with elegant red fruit and fine tannins. The house style balances traditional Nebbiolo character with modern polish — structured for aging but accessible earlier than full-traditional counterparts.
